Responsibilities
- Design and implement scalable AI architectures capable of processing petabytes of data in real-time.
- Lead a team of junior and senior data scientists to push the boundaries of Machine Learning and Deep Learning.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ate AI solutions into consumer and enterprise products.
- Define the technical vision for the 2026 division, ensuring alignment with long-term strategic goals.
- Mentor engineers on best practices in coding, deployment, and model optimization.
- Research emerging technologies, including neuromorphic computing and generative adversarial networks.
Qualifications
- Masterβs or PhD in Computer Science, Mathematics, or a related field (PhD preferred).
- 10+ years of experience in software development, with at least 5 years focused on AI/ML.
- Proven track record of deploying production-level machine learning models.
- Deep expertise in Python, TensorFlow, PyTorch, or JAX.
- Experience with distributed systems, cloud infrastructure (AWS/GCP), and containerization (Docker/Kubernetes).
- Strong understanding of mathematical foundations, including linear algebra and probability.
- Excellent communication skills with the ability to translate technical concepts for non-technical stakeholders.
